[Following is a volunteer review of "E M P Honeymoon" by Dorothy May Mercer.]

When I glanced at the cover of this book, at first, I did not consider reading it. I thought the story was about space and spaceships. I was wrong. E M P Honeymoon is an action-filled story about how a simple honeymoon turns into a spying spree. Kelly and Tom are on their honeymoon in Caribbean Island when a series of events lead to a very top-secret case. Kelly walks into a gift shop where she discovers that the shop was more than it appeared. It had a high-tech lab behind, and no one seemed to know this, not even the locals. No one seemed to care. This turn of events leaves Kelly shaken, and she immediately knows that her life is in danger. She narrowly escapes the gift shop when they discover her as an intruder. This event leaves her shaken, and she calls her brother Mike, who turns heaven and earth to keep her safe. It leads to the deployment of two bodyguards, Agatha and Sharon, and CIA agent Steve. The work of this A team is to find out the purpose of the suspicious high-tech lab.

I enjoy a good espionage book, and I liked the storyline of this book. The characters were well built, and the flow of the story was exceptional. Each chapter joined the next effortlessly. This story also explains how easy it is to be destructive using technology. People don't need massive bombs to do damage as they used to do. Now people can use one tiny bomb to destroy an entire advanced civilization. One thing that I really would have loved is more action. Kelly's team was always able to spy on their counterparts without them ever suspecting a thing. It could have been intense if there could be a car chase or a shootout. Thinking fast, focusing, and situation awareness are among the things Kelly's team needed to survive.

There is nothing I disliked about this book. Dorothy May Mercer has done an incredible job with this book. It is easy to comprehend and enjoy. I like how she managed to build the villains and make the reader dislike them. It is also impressive how the spies were top-notch. They could live and leave a place without ever drawing attention to themselves.

I would highly recommend this book to young adults and adults who enjoy espionage stories. The editing is exceptional, with zero errors.

I award E M P Honeymoon a rating of 4 out of 4 stars because the storyline is fascinating and easy to comprehend, and the editing is also professional.
